Understanding Game Mechanics and Variance

A fundamental aspect of improving your casino gameplay is a solid grasp of how different games function. This goes beyond simply knowing the rules; it involves understanding the underlying probability and variance. Variance, often described as volatility, refers to the degree to which a game's results fluctuate. High-variance games offer larger potential payouts but come with increased risk, requiring a larger bankroll to withstand losing streaks. Low-variance games, conversely, offer more frequent but smaller wins. Recognizing your risk tolerance and selecting games accordingly is paramount. For example, slots with many paylines and bonus features typically have higher variance, while classic table games like blackjack, when played with optimal strategy, often have lower variance. Understanding Return to Player (RTP) percentages is also critical – this figure represents the theoretical percentage of all wagered money that a game will return to players over a long period.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ate a more favorable game for the player, all else being equal.

The Importance of Knowing Paytables

Before even placing a bet, take the time to thoroughly examine the game's paytable. The paytable details all possible winning combinations and their corresponding payouts. This information is crucial for understanding the game's potential and identifying the most valuable symbols or hands. Different games have different paytables, even within the same category (e.g., different slot themes). Pay attention to any special features, such as wild symbols, scatter symbols, or bonus rounds, and how they affect payouts. Knowing the paytable allows you to make informed betting decisions and maximizes your chances of hitting winning combinations. It also helps you assess whether the game aligns with your preferred level of risk and reward.

Effective Bankroll Management Techniques

Perhaps the most important aspect of responsible casino gaming is effective bankroll management. This simply means setting a budget for your casino spending and sticking to it, regardless of whether you're winning or losing. Before you start playing, determine how much money you're willing to lose without impacting your financial stability. Once you’ve set that amount, don’t exceed it. A common strategy is to divide your bankroll into smaller units and bet only a small percentage of your bankroll on each wager. For example, if your bankroll is $100, you might bet only $1 or $2 per spin or hand. This helps to extend your playing time and reduce the risk of significant losses. It also prevents emotional betting, where you increase your bets in an attempt to recover losses – a dangerous and often counterproductive habit.

Setting Loss Limits and Win Goals

Beyond simply setting a total bankroll, it's crucial to establish both loss limits and win goals. A loss limit is the maximum amount you’re willing to lose in a single session. Once you reach this limit, stop playing. Similarly, a win goal is the amount you aim to win in a session. When you reach your win goal, cash out and enjoy your profits. These limits provide structure and discipline, preventing you from chasing losses or giving back your winnings. It’s tempting to continue playing when you're on a winning streak, but it’s vital to adhere to your pre-defined goals. Remember that casino games are designed to have a house edge, meaning that over the long run, the casino is statistically favored to win. Therefore, short-term wins are often due to luck, and it's wise to take profits when they arise.

Leveraging Bonus Offers and Promotions

Online casinos frequently offer bonuses and promotions to attract new players and retain existing ones. These can take many for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and loyalty programs. However, it’s crucial to understand the terms and conditions associated with these offers. Most bonuses come with wagering requirements, which dictate how many times you must bet the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For instance, a bonus with a 30x wagering requirement means you need to bet 30 times the bonus amount before you can cash out. Other common restrictions include game limitations (certain games may not contribute to the wagering requirement) and maximum bet sizes. Carefully read the terms and conditions before accepting any bonus to ensure it aligns with your playing style and budget.

Understanding Wagering Requirements and Game Restrictions

Wagering requirements are designed to prevent players from simply claiming a bonus and withdrawing it immediately. They ensure that players actually engage with the games and contribute to the casino’s revenue. It's important to calculate the expected value of a bonus, considering the wagering requirements and game restrictions. A bonus with low wagering requirements and a wide range of eligible games is generally more valuable than a bonus with high wagering requirements and limited game selection. Some casinos offer "sticky" bonuses, which cannot be withdrawn, only the winnings generated from them. Others offer "non-sticky" bonuses, which can be canceled at any time, allowing you to forfeit the bonus and withdraw your initial deposit. Understanding these differences is essential for making informed decisions about which bonuses to accept.

Responsible Gaming Practices

Perhaps the most crucial aspect of any casino discussion is responsible gaming. Casinos should be seen as a form of entertainment, not a source of income. It's essential to gamble only with money you can afford to lose and to avoid chasing losses. Setting time limits for your gaming sessions is also important. Prolonged gambling can lead to fatigue and impaired judgment, increasing the risk of making impulsive decisions. Take frequent breaks to clear your head and maintain perspective. If you feel like your gambling is becoming problematic, seek help. Many resources are available to provide support and guidance. Recognizing the signs of problem gambling – such as spending more money than you intended, lying about your gambling habits, or neglecting personal responsibilities – is the first step towards seeking help.
